Jones wins in Japan

Australian Brendan Jones has come from nowhere to win the Nippon Series JT Cup ahead of Toru Taniguchi and New Zealand&aposs David Smail. Trailing the leader by five strokes at the start of play, Jones shot a sensational round of nine-under par to beat Taniguchi by just one stroke. Jones&apos round of 61 included 10 birdies and easily the best shot by anyone at the tournament. It is his second victory on the Japan Tour in four weeks after he captured the Mitsui Sumitomo VIS Taiheiyo Masters in November. Jones will pocket just over $300,000 for his victory. Compatriot Steven Conran finished in a tie for 19th at one-under par.
